A PSP is capable of playing all PS1 and PSP shmups as well as all of the Neo Geo and CPS2 shmups (Progear!).
This includes lots of R-Type, Gradius, Parodius, Einhänder...

If you liked that Dragon Rider game, try Saint Dragon for the Arcade (it's got a port for the PCE, but play the Arcade first as it's obviously the best). It's also got a killer first stage tune.
